U+53FF "" CJK Unified Ideograph-# is a rarely used Chinese character whose precise meaning and modern applications are largely obscure, as it does not appear in common or contemporary texts. Historically, it is believed to be a variant or archaic form of other characters, possibly relating to sounds or shouted calls, though its exact semantic range remains undefined in standard dictionaries. Due to its extreme rarity, the character is seldom encountered in digital or print media, and its usage is primarily limited to specialized historical studies or character set completeness within the Unicode standard.
